Output 90d156ecf8e41632dec8064c46b83bd98d139ee514e203024a1484aae62d5c67:1

value
15831383
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 29033e3669f1cc948c843a52534fefa9664df85e OP_EQUALVERIFY OP_CHECKSIG
address
14jrbCFC3bZo4Hp4or7y9iiaT13b3YKJo2
transaction
90d156ecf8e41632dec8064c46b83bd98d139ee514e203024a1484aae62d5c67
spent
true